Accessing your Blackboard modules

Ulster University uses the Blackboard VLE to host learning materials for its courses. Staff involved in the delivery of modules on these courses will require access to Blackboard.

Before you can get access to your Blackboard module:

  1. You need a staff code, a university email address and a network password.

  • Full-time / permanent members of staff automatically receive a e-code e1234567, email and password.

  • Temporary or part-time staff members (e-tutors, external examiners etc.) will need an associate account set up by a staff sponsor.

 

  1. Next set up your Multi-Factor Authentication (MFA). The university uses Microsoft’s MFA to keep your account secure, find out how to set up your MFA.

 

  1. Login to Blackboard

The university operates a Single SignOn (SSO) between University systems and Blackboard.

  1. Then you need to grant yourself access to your modules using the Module Manager.

Once you have set up access to your modules, you will see your modules in the Courses view in Blackboard:
